i got this new to me ft-101e today i had a chance to test it on 38 lsb. i did the clarifier voltage adjustment according to the guy on youtube and online service manual the other person said i was off frequency
so i dial him in with a clarifier in the off position and ended up being on 27.3829
 

There are two trimpot adjustments. One is just behind the clarifier and sets the "off" frequency to match the 12 o'clock position of the clarifier knob. This one routinely gets oxidized and scratchy, just like a crackly volume control.

The other one is on the plug-in power supply regulator board that's on the inboard side of the final compartment. It's labeled "zero" and is used to set the transmit frequency equal to the clarifier "off" frequency. This trimpot is also susceptible to becoming oxidized and noisy. A drop of control cleaner usually quiets it down.

Don't underestimate how much the clarifier on/off switch can also affect this when it gets noisy.

thanks yes i did them already so that part is all done now i need to fix the off-frequency part
 
The off frequency part is fixed by doing what Nomad 2600 described above. The zero pot is what aligns the receive and tx to track together. If it's not where it should be you will hear the person you tune in good and when to transmit you will be off. Best way is to connect freq counter to rear acc socket where factory display connects. You see what it reads in rx. When you flip mox switch it should read exactly the same. If it's off a touch you will be off when you transmit. You use the zero pot on regulator board to set it. Only after both clarifier pot and that pot have been cleaned and moved back and fourth. And radio has been on for a while.
